I Am a Sailor
A sailor I am who For decades have been sailing over the Seas of life Fierce storms I faced, during the daring Voyages that I took , Tempests that instilled much fear into My heart And Hurricanes that threatened my very existence But All this never were able to deter me from riding The waves For The intrepidity of youth, was filling my hope’s sails with Defying dreams Thus I navigated amongst the perilous reefs of failure without Any troubles Guided by the light of expectation’s beacon that shined Forever bright So The calm oceans of realizations I reached, after a little while, that Crossing them, a great joy it was, cause for celebration, So When my adventurous self reached its destination, after Many decades, Into The age's harbor of tranquility, finally I entered, just before the sun Went down Where My life’s boat I anchored, having pulled down the sails first, And Now, as I am preparing myself the upcoming sunset To enjoy, Very nostalgic I have become, just thinking with delight, The Many fearsome storms, I once, had faced!* © Demetrios Trifiatis 12 October 2015 *Inspired by Eve Roper's poem: Going Towards the Unknown.
